MCKAY BUILDERS LIMITED (IN LIQ) v MCKAY [2017] NZHC 934

The High Court retained jurisdiction because the dispute is not an employment relationship problem but concerns the proper classification of payments recorded as shareholder drawings; leave under s248(1)(c) was declined because there was no jurisdictional bar and delay and futility factors weighed against leave; an adjournment was declined because the proposed accounting evidence could not establish employment status, would not determine all claims, and would unfairly prejudice plaintiffs and court resources; plaintiffs were permitted to proceed by formal proof hearing and costs awarded.
